Abstract

A field study was conducted during winter 1999–2000 at the Experimental Farm, AMU, Aligarh on mustard (Brassica juncea L. Czern & Coss.) cv. ‘Alankar’ under irrigated and non-irrigated conditions to assess the effect of nitrogen and foliar spray of ethrel (@ 0.02%) on ethylene production, 1-aminocyclopropan-1-carboxylic acid (ACC) content and ACC-oxidase activity in leaves. ACC content, ACC oxidase activity and ethylene production in leaves was increased by 60.2, 39.1 and 83.2%, respectively, by 0.02% ethrel with 80 kg N ha−1.
